In 1996, after having treated eating disorders in a variety of settings, I opened the first
Monte Nido treatment facility near my home in Malibu, California. Having run hospital eating disorder programs I knew I wanted to offer something very different. I wanted to provide a healing environment and a top notch treatment program for disorders such as Anorexia, Bulimia and Exercise Addiction.
Monte Nido became that place and its achievements have become larger than anything I could ever have imagined. Now
Monte Nido has other affiliate programs, both residential and day treatment, and continues to grow due to its resounding success.
All of the
Monte Nido residential programs are homes located in beautiful serene settings, which promote tranquility and connection to nature. Our locations significantly contribute to providing a healing environment. Each program accepts only a small number of clients, allowing for highly individualized treatment, which I believe is crucial for optimal growth and long-term recovery.
Finally, an important factor of
Monte Nido's success and one reason why people say they choose
Monte Nido over other options, has to do with our use of "recovered" staff. Originally I was unaware of the impact this feature would have. By disclosing my own recovery and referring to it in my books, and in the
Monte Nido literature, I have attracted numerous qualified, compassionate and strong staff members who have recovered from their own eating disorder. We also have excellent staff members who do not have an eating disorder history. I do not believe that personal recovery is a criteria to be an effective eating disorder therapist. However, openly using recovered staff has been overwhelmingly positive. All our staff members offer hope that being fully recovered is possible and we model lives where food, eating, exercise and weight are in proper perspective, showing our clients that full lives are possible.

I created Monte Nido because I wanted a home-like environment rather than a hospital for my clients who needed 24-hour care. Since Monte Nido opened, over a decade ago, the field of eating disorders has changed dramatically. Other small residential facilities opened up across the country and I was pleased that an increasing number of individuals were able to get this kind of care. However, recently all the small programs are being bought out by large profit-driven corporations. Monte Nido is still owned and run by myself only, and the care continues to be driven by my passion for this work and the long-term commitment I have to help every client find her own personal recovery.
